Navy Signs $54M Deal to Deploy AI Robots Across Pacific Fleet Ships
Key Takeaways
- The Navy signed a 5-year, $54 million contract with Gecko Robotics to inspect 18 Pacific Fleet ships with AI-enabled wall-climbing robots
- Gecko's crawlers use ultrasonic sensors and thermal imaging to detect corrosion and faults faster than manual inspection
- The contract targets readiness gaps caused by deferred maintenance that keeps ships out of operational service longer than planned
